Coming from RestTemplate, it was fairly easy catching all sorts of exceptions related to the connectivity with an external API service by catching RestClientException (e.g., if the service is down, or if you use the wrong port in the URL). Catching these exceptions won't clutter the log file and the errors can be shown in a clean manner.

Unfortunately, it doesn't seem that WebClient handles these exceptions nicely. Below is an example of my code. I am using (on purpose) an incorrect port in the URL of my service to simulate a connection problem. While the exception does print The connection observed an error, there is no way to catch this error nicely without cluttering the logs. On SO, the posts that mention a similar problem disable the Netty logger completely, which seems like overkill.

Is there a way to catch this connection error whilst disabling the stacktrace?

My code:

Comment From: rstoyanchev

@violetagg, do you have any suggestions? The log message seems to come from Reactor Netty and is at WARN level, which is pretty high.

As an aside, it is better to use onErrorResume if you aim to re-throw the exception. doOnError is more of a self-contained callback that isn't meant to return or throw.
